CNH Industrial N.V. (NYSE:CNH – Get Free Report)’s stock price was up 5% on Tuesday after Robert W. Baird upgraded the stock from a neutral rating to an outperform rating. Robert W. Baird now has a $15.00 price target on the stock. CNH Industrial traded as high as $12.42 and last traded at $12.4180. 14,472,744 shares traded hands during mid-day trading, a decline of 2% from the average daily volume of 14,792,050 shares. The stock had previously closed at $11.83.
A number of other equities analysts have also recently issued reports on CNH. Evercore set a $12.25 target price on CNH Industrial in a report on Monday, May 11th. Citigroup lifted their price target on CNH Industrial from $12.00 to $13.00 and gave the company a “buy” rating in a research note on Tuesday, August 4th. BMO Capital Markets boosted their price target on CNH Industrial from $11.00 to $12.00 and gave the stock a “market perform” rating in a report on Tuesday, August 4th. Sanford C. Bernstein reaffirmed a “market perform” rating on shares of CNH Industrial in a research note on Tuesday, August 4th. Finally, Weiss Ratings lowered shares of CNH Industrial from a “hold (c-)” rating to a “sell (d+)” rating in a report on Wednesday, August 12th. Seven equities research anal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ating, five have given a Hold rating and two have issued a Sell r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the stock currently has a consensus rating of “Hold” and a consensus target price of $12.72.

CNH Industrial Price Performance
The firm has a market cap of $15.37 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 49.67, a P/E/G ratio of 2.06 and a beta of 1.15. The business’s 50-day simple moving average is $10.80 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$10.92. The company has a current ratio of 12.23, a quick ratio of 10.16 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 3.33.
CNH Industrial (NYSE:CNH –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Monday, August 3rd. The company reported $0.13 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.11 by $0.02. CNH Industrial had a net margin of 1.71% and a return on equity of 6.78%. The firm had revenue of $4.80 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$4.77 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$0.17 EPS. The company’s revenue was up 2.0% compared to the same quarter last year. CNH Industrial has set its FY 2026 guidance at 0.410-0.460 EPS. As a group, research analysts expect that CNH Industrial N.V. will post 0.45 EPS for the current fiscal year.
CNH Industrial Company Profile
CNH Industrial N.V. is a global capital goods company specializing in the design, production and sale of agricultural and construction equipment, commercial vehicles and powertrain solutions. The firm operates through five core brands—Case IH and New Holland for agricultural machinery, Case and New Holland for construction equipment, Iveco for light, medium and heavy commercial vehicles, and FPT Industrial for engines and drivetrain components. Established in 2013 through the combination of Fiat Industrial and CNH Global, the company draws on a rich heritage of innovation dating back to pioneering landmarks in farm and construction machinery from the 19th century.
The company’s product portfolio encompasses tractors, combines, balers, excavators, backhoe loaders, trucks, vans and bespoke engines for marine, automotive and industrial markets.
